<?php
declare (strict_types=1);
namespace Drupal\Tests\Traits\Core\Config;
use Drupal\Core\Cache\Cache;
use Drupal\Core\Config\Entity\ConfigEntityInterface;
/**
* Allows writing raw config data for testing purposes.
*
* The writes do not use schema to normalize the data.
*/
trait RawConfigWriterTrait {
/**
* Writes raw config data.
*
* @param string $name
* The config name.
* @param array $data
* The config data to write.
*/
protected function writeRawConfig(string $name, array $data) : void {
$storage = \Drupal::service('config.storage');
$storage->write($name, $data);
\Drupal::service('cache_tags.invalidator')->invalidateTags([
'config:' . $name,
]);
\Drupal::configFactory()->clearStaticCache();
}
/**
* Writes a config entity without using the entity system or schema.
*
* @param \Drupal\Core\Config\Entity\ConfigEntityInterface $entity
* The config entity to write.
*/
protected function writeRawConfigEntity(ConfigEntityInterface $entity) : void {
$this->writeRawConfig($entity->getConfigDependencyName(), $entity->toArray());
$tags = Cache::mergeTags($entity->getCacheTags(), $entity->getEntityType()
->getListCacheTags(), $entity->getEntityType()
->hasKey('bundle') ? $entity->getEntityType()
->getBundleListCacheTags($entity->bundle()) : []);
if (!empty($tags)) {
\Drupal::service('cache_tags.invalidator')->invalidateTags($tags);
}
\Drupal::entityTypeManager()->getStorage($entity->getEntityTypeId())
->resetCache([
$entity->id(),
]);
}
}
